Hosea 10:8
New Revised Standard Version Updated Edition
8 The high places of Aven, the sin of Israel,
shall be destroyed.
Thorn and thistle shall grow up
on their altars.
They shall say to the mountains, “Cover us,”
and to the hills, “Fall on us.”(A)

Hosea 10:8
King James Version
8 The high places also of Aven, the sin of Israel, shall be destroyed: the thorn and the thistle shall come up on their altars; and they shall say to the mountains, Cover us; and to the hills, Fall on us.

Revelation 9:6
New Revised Standard Version Updated Edition
6 And in those days people will seek death but will not find it; they will long to die, but death will flee from them.(A)
